The Information Security Analyst supports day-to-day cybersecurity operations by monitoring security tools, triaging alerts, and assisting with incident response and compliance activities. This role focuses on developing foundational cybersecurity skills while contributing to audit-driven security operations.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

Monitor security alerts across endpoint, identity, and cloud security tools
Perform initial triage and escalate suspicious or confirmed threats
Assist in incident response investigations, including occasional after-hours support for urgent security events.
Produce detailed incident reporting and documentation
Collect and maintain audit evidence for compliance requirements
Support endpoint and identity security monitoring activities
Assist with security awareness initiatives and proactive internal communication
Comfortable working with ticketing systems and documenting findings
Ability to handle sensitive information with discretion
Other duties as assigned

QualificationsEducation & Experience Requirements

Bachelor’s degree in Cybersecurity, IT, or related field (or equivalent experience/certifications)
0–2 years of IT or cybersecurity experience
Fundamental understanding of cybersecurity concepts including phishing, endpoint alerts, identity risks, and suspicious user activity
Strong analytical and communication skills
Familiarity with Microsoft security tools (Defender, Entra ID)
Basic understanding of incident response processes
Entry-level certifications (Security+, SC-900)

North America's largest distributor of industrial assembly materials. We're dedicated to solutions designed to meet the ever-evolving demands of an increasingly automated world.

Hisco is a TestEquity company based in Dallas, Texas, TestEquity is the industry’s largest authorized distributor of test & measurement solutions and production supplies.

For over 50 years, Hisco has delivered value to customers through quality products, process solutions, and local inventory. Today, the international branch network includes 36 stocking locations. Four converting facilities provide value-added fabrication and custom repackaging. Hisco also offers vendor-managed inventory programs, RFID solutions for Industry 4.0, and specialized warehousing for chemical management, cold storage, and logistic services.
